The End of Silence : : Accounts of the 1965 Genocide in Indonesia / / Soe Tjen Marching.
In the late 1960s, between one and two million people were killed by Indonesian president Suharto's army in the name of suppressing communism-and more than fifty years later, the issue of stigmatisation is still relevant for many victims of the violence and their families. The End of Silence pr...
